Photo-Catalytic Oxidation Cabinet System Introduction:

Photochemical oxidation technology uses light-induced oxidation to combine O2, H2O2 and other oxidants with light radiation. The light used is mainly ultraviolet light, including uv-H2O2, uv-O2 and other processes, which can be used to treat difficult-to-degrade substances such as VOCs and malodors. In addition, in a system with ultraviolet light, there is a synergistic effect between ultraviolet light and iron ions, which greatly accelerates the rate of decomposition of H2O2 to produce hydroxyl radicals, and promotes the oxidation and removal of organic matter. The so-called photochemical reaction is a chemical reaction that can only proceed under the action of light. In this reaction, molecules absorb light energy and are excited to a high-energy state, and then electronically excited molecules undergo chemical reactions. Photochemical oxidation reduction uses n-type semiconductors as catalysts. TiO2 is very stable due to its chemical and photochemical properties, has the strongest light absorption rate, is non-toxic and cheap, and has sufficient supply. Therefore, photocatalytic redox removal of pollutants usually uses TiO2 as light. catalyst. The redox mechanism of the photocatalyst is mainly that the catalyst is irradiated by light, absorbs light energy, undergoes electronic transitions, generates "electron-hole" pairs, directly redox the pollutants adsorbed on the surface, or oxidize the hydroxyl OH- adsorbed on the surface, Generate strong oxidizing hydroxyl radical OH to oxidize pollutants.

Automobile coating is the link that produces the most "three wastes" in the automobile manufacturing process, and the exhaust gas from coating is the main part of the "three wastes" of coating. Due to people's inadequate understanding of the hazards of waste gas, insufficient waste gas treatment technology, and high waste gas treatment costs, coating waste gas is often discharged directly without treatment. These waste gases are discharged into the atmosphere without treatment, and under certain conditions will form photochemical pollution, affect the air quality, affect the growth of animals and plants and human health. Certain toxic VOC exhaust gases have disabling, teratogenic, and carcinogenic effects, and cause serious harm to human bodies exposed to them for a long time. To this end, various countries have issued corresponding laws and regulations to limit the emission of such gases. The GB16297 "Comprehensive Emission Standard for Air Pollution" promulgated and implemented by China in 1997 restricted the emission limits of 33 pollutants, including benzene and toluene. , Xylene and other volatile organic solvents (VOC) spraying process includes spraying, leveling and drying, each process has VOC emissions. In an automobile spraying metal workshop base paint, the VOC production in the spray booth, leveling room and drying room were 60 percent , 35 percent , and 5 percent , respectively, and the overcoat in the three processes were 50 percent , 20 percent and 30 percent . The main pollutants in the spray booth or spraying process are VOC and paint mist (particulate matter), and the main pollutants in the leveling and drying process are VOC. Paint mist particles are small (mostly below 10μm), high viscosity, easy to adhere to the surface of the material, before purifying organic waste gas
